[0.41.0] - 2026-07-26
Added
- Azure App Service host — a second, fully-featured deployment target. The server now runs on Azure App Service (Linux, Node.js) with Azure Table Storage and Azure Blob Storage, as an alternative to Cloudflare Workers. Feature parity with the worker: all 49 tools, per-user Acumatica OAuth, the canary-GI access gate, the consent interstitial, sensitive-field redaction, rate limiting, durable NDJSON audit logs, and grant revocation for transparent re-auth. New entry point
src/server.ts; seedocs/azure-hosting-guide.md(served at/docs/azure-hosting-guide),.env.example,azure/deploy.sh, and.github/workflows/azure-deploy.yml. - Self-hosted OAuth 2.1 authorization server (
src/oauth/). Replaces@cloudflare/workers-oauth-provider, which cannot run outside Workers. Implements RFC 8414 authorization-server metadata, RFC 9728 protected-resource metadata, RFC 7591 Dynamic Client Registration, Client ID Metadata Documents (CIMD), the authorization-code flow with mandatory PKCE S256, rotating refresh tokens, RFC 7009 revocation, and grant-based revocation. Tokens are persisted only as SHA-256 hashes, and validity requires the grant record to still exist — so revoking one grant invalidates every token derived from it immediately, with no token enumeration. Since CIMD makes this server fetch a caller-chosen URL, it re-implements by hand what Cloudflare'sglobal_fetch_strictly_publicflag provided: https-only, default port, no redirects, and every resolved address checked against the private/loopback/link-local ranges (notably blocking the instance metadata service at169.254.169.254). - Azure storage adapters.
AzureTableKVStoreimplementsIKeyValueStoreover Table Storage: keys are split intoPartitionKey/RowKeyat the first colon so prefix listing is a single-partition range scan; values are chunked acrossv0..vNbecause a Table property caps at 64 KiB while cached entity schemas and the GI registry exceed it; and because Table Storage has no native TTL,expirationTtlbecomes anexpiresAtcolumn enforced on read plus a 15-minute sweeper (without which the per-minute rate-limit buckets would grow without bound).AzureBlobIndexStore/AzureBlobLogStoreback the schema index and the audit trail. LockingTokenProvider— theTokenManagerDurable Object's replacement. Acumatica's IdentityServer rotates the refresh token on every use, so concurrent refreshes race and the loser is wrongly treated as permanently dead. Cloudflare gets the lock free from a per-user DO; on Node refreshes are serialized by in-process coalescing plus a Table Storage lease, so scaling the plan out cannot reintroduce the race. A holder that dies mid-refresh does not wedge the user — the lease expires and the next caller takes it over.- MCP session manager (
src/mcp/session-manager.ts) usingStreamableHTTPServerTransport, with per-session tool registration bound to the authenticated user, session-to-user binding (a session id cannot be borrowed with another user's token), idle reaping, and audit-buffer draining onSIGTERM. - Tests (+42, suite now 112).
test/oauth-provider.test.tscovers the authorization server as a security boundary — PKCE verified andplainrefused, codes single-use even after a failed exchange, exact redirect-URI matching, client authentication, refresh rotation, hash-only token storage, immediate revocation, and the SSRF address classifier.test/azure-table-kv-store.test.tscovers key mapping, prefix-preserving encoding, chunking, TTL semantics, and the sweeper against a fakeTableClient.
Changed
- Extracted the host-independent core so the two deployments cannot drift. The tool surface (
src/mcp/register-tools.ts), the redaction/audit pipeline (src/mcp/tool-invocation.ts), the canary-GI access gate and identity lookup (src/auth/access-gate.ts), the login/consent pages (src/auth/auth-pages.ts), and the docs-site catalog and chrome (src/docs/docs-pages.ts,src/docs/docs-chrome.ts) are now single implementations that both hosts compile.src/index.tsdrops from 681 to 274 lines with no behaviour change. This is deliberate: tool descriptions encode hard-won Acumatica behaviour, and redaction is the last line before ERP data reaches an external model — a silent divergence in either would be damaging and invisible. EnvandOAuthProviderHelpersmoved tosrc/types/cloudflare-env.ts, leavingsrc/types/acumatica.ts(which holds the portableAppEnv) free of@cloudflare/workers-types.writeLogsToR2()now takes a structuralLogObjectStoreinstead ofR2Bucket. Together these make the shared core compile under a Node type environment; no behaviour change on Cloudflare.npm run typechecknow checks both hosts (tsconfig.jsonfor the worker,tsconfig.node.jsonfor Azure). The two cannot share one config because their global environments conflict onfetch/Response/crypto.- Explicit field declarations replace constructor parameter properties in the new modules, and
src/oauth/uses explicit.tsimport extensions. Both are required fornode --test's type-stripping mode to load them, which is what makes the OAuth server unit-testable rather than only reachable over HTTP. src/lib/crypto.tsnow types its byte helpers asUint8Array<ArrayBuffer>; the defaultArrayBufferLikeadmitsSharedArrayBufferand is not assignable to theBufferSourcethatcrypto.subtlerequires under Node's lib definitions.
Fixed
- Identity-lookup fallback no longer collapses distinct users onto one token record (affects Cloudflare too). When OIDC
userinfoand theauthcontract both returned a non-OK status without throwing,/callbackpreviously fell through withacumaticaUsername = "unknown", so every user who hit that path shared theuser_token:unknownrecord — one user's Acumatica token could then be used to serve another's session. That path now returns the same high-entropy per-login fallback (user_{state-uuid}) the throwing path already used, which the original code's own comment argued for. Behaviour is unchanged whenever either identity endpoint succeeds, which is the normal case.
[0.40.0] - 2026-07-12
Added
- First write tool:
acumatica_create_or_update_customer. Creates a new Customer or updates an existing one via Acumatica's PUT-as-upsert semantics (CustomerID present = update; omitted = create with auto-number). Accepts a JSONpayloadwith a curated allowlist of top-level fields (CustomerID,CustomerName,CustomerClass,Status,Email,Phone1,MainContact) — and, forMainContact, a nested allowlist (Email,Phone1,Address1,Address2,City,State,PostalCode,Country); any other field, top-level or nested, is rejected before anything is sent to Acumatica. Includes a two-phase confirmation guard: calling withoutconfirm: 'true'returns a dry-run preview of the wrapped payload -- no data is changed. Disabled by default; an admin must toggle "Enable Write Tools" at/docs/admin/settingsbefore any mutation reaches Acumatica. - Write-tool infrastructure (registry-driven, reusable for future entities).
src/tools/writer-registry.tsmirrors the existingGETTER_TOOLSregistry pattern: each entry inWRITER_TOOLSis a spec (name,description,entity,keyField?,expand?,allowedFields,nestedAllowedFields?) and a sharedrunWriter()handler does all the work. Adding Vendor, SalesOrder, or action tools will be one registry entry each.src/index.tsregisters them in a loop identical to the getter loop, so every write tool inheritscallTool()audit logging, response redaction, error formatting, and auth-grant-revoke for free. writes_enabledadmin kill-switch. NewCONFIG_KEYSentry (src/lib/config.ts) backed by theACUMATICA_WRITES_ENABLEDenv var; KV-overridable at runtime from/docs/admin/settings. Default is off.runWriter()checks this before any payload validation.- Mutation audit logging (
logMutation), persisted to R2. NewlogMutation()insrc/lib/logger.tsemitswrite_mutationentries for every mutation attempt -- dry-run previews and committed writes -- including the redacted payload field values, entity, record key, anddryRunflag. The entries are buffered to the R2 audit trail by the DO'scallTool(alongsidetool_invocation), so they reach the admin console and not justwrangler tail. Field values are redacted using the same admin-configuredREDACT_PATTERNS/REDACT_SKIPas read responses, and the redacted payload (never the raw one) is what appears in the HTTP-call log — so nested PII can't leak into logs. - Pure utility modules for testability.
wrapFields/unwrapFieldsextracted fromacumatica-client.tstosrc/lib/field-transforms.ts(zero imports). Pure payload validation extracted tosrc/tools/writer-validation.ts(zero imports). Both are re-exported from their original locations so no import sites change. - Tests.
test/field-transforms.test.ts(13 cases: wrapFields/unwrapFields round-trips, nested/array/idempotent/null) andtest/writer-validation.test.ts(21 cases: size cap, JSON parse, type check, top-level + nested allowlist). Bring the test suite to 70 total tests.

[0.39.0] - 2026-07-09
Changed
- Login gate decoupled from the role concept; canary GI name is now configurable. The access gate never actually checked Acumatica role membership — it only checks whether a user's token can read the canary Generic Inquiry over OData (200 → allowed, 403 → denied). The code now says so:
checkUserRole()→checkAccess()(the unused_requiredRoleparameter is gone), the two user-facing pages no longer name a role ("your account does not have access to this AI assistant"), and the audit-log reasonsmissing_role/role_check_misconfiguredare nowaccess_denied/access_check_misconfigured. The hardcodedMCPAccessGI name is replaced by a newACUMATICA_CANARY_GIenv var (default"MCPAccess", so existing deployments are unaffected), replacing the removedACUMATICA_MCP_ROLEvar (which was cosmetic — it only filled in page text and was never used in the check). - Docs reframe the gate as "restrict the canary GI however you like; a marker role is the recommended way" rather than mandating a role. Updated across
README.md,docs/architecture.md,docs/generic-inquiries.md,docs/upgrading-acumatica.md, andCLAUDE.md. No behavior change for a correctly-configured instance; theMCPAccessGI +MCP Accessrole setup continues to work exactly as before.
[0.38.5] - 2026-07-06
Fixed
/authorizereturns a diagnosable error instead of an opaque 500 when a CIMD client_id can't be resolved.parseAuthRequest()is now wrapped in try/catch: a metadata-document fetch failure returns 502 with a message stating it's the client's metadata endpoint that's down (not this server), a malformed/invalidclient_idreturns 400, and both log anauthorize_parse_failedline (client_id + error code only, no secrets) forwrangler tail. Surfaced by a real incident — a transient 503 outage of Claude.ai's CIMD metadata endpoints (claude.ai/oauth/*-client-metadata) made the server-side CIMD fetch fail, which took down every CIMD client (Claude.ai web + current Claude Desktop) with an opaque 500 while DCR clients kept working. Server and Acumatica upstream were healthy throughout; the outage was client-side and recovered on its own. Code change is defensive only — no behavior change for successful auth flows.
[0.38.4] - 2026-06-29
Added
- Acumatica session & license model documented. New "Acumatica Session & License Model" section in
docs/architecture.mdexplains how the server consumes Acumatica's two independent license limits — Max Web Services API Users (concurrent server-side sessions; HTTP 429 at sign-in when exceeded) and Concurrent Web Services API Requests + requests-per-minute (throughput throttle; queues then delays) — and when an API-user seat is released: under the plainapiscope each access token is a single session that Acumatica closes automatically at token expiry (~1 h), so the stateless client (no session-cookie reuse, no/entity/auth/logout) never leaks seats. Concurrent seats consumed ≈ distinct users active within a rolling ~1 h window, not per request. Added a load-bearing-scope warning (keepapi, neverapi:concurrent_access) todocs/self-hosting-guide.mdand a Key Design Decision note in CLAUDE.md. Docs-only; no code change.

[0.38.1] - 2026-06-28
Added
run_inquiryrefuses parameterized Generic Inquiries. A GI with parameters, queried over OData without those parameters (as the agent does), returns default/unfiltered — i.e. wrong — rows with no error, which the model can't detect.run_inquirynow detects parameterized GIs (the{Name}_WithParameters$metadatacheck, extracted into a shared pureparameterizedGiNames()ingi-registry.tsand reused by discovery) and refuses them outright regardless of gate state, closing the inactive-state hole where an uncurated GI could feed the model silently-wrong data. Fails open if$metadatais unavailable (no false refusals).
Changed
- The GI exposure gate is no longer documented as "optional." It is a data-correctness control — leaving GIs uncurated can feed the model wrong data — and is now framed as strongly recommended across the README,
docs/generic-inquiries.md,docs/tool-reference.md, and CLAUDE.md. Added a prominent warning that parameterized GIs return silently wrong data over OData, and corrected a bullet that incorrectly claimed parameterized GIs "can't be queried over OData."

[0.35.0] - 2026-06-13
Fixed
substringof/startswith/endswithfilters silently returned[]. Acumatica's contract-REST$filterparser returns an empty set (HTTP 200, no error) when a boolean string function is compared to a literal —substringof('X', Field) eq true— but works for the bare function. Models habitually appendeq true(valid OData v3), so every partial-text/"contains" search returned zero rows.normalizeODataFilter()(src/lib/odata-filter.ts) now strips a trailingeq trueoff the three boolean functions before the request goes out, for bothacumatica_list_entitiesandacumatica_run_inquiry.eq falseis left verbatim — the only equivalent negation (not substringof(...)) is rejected by the contract API with a 500. (This was a parser quirk, not a URL-encoding bug.)
Added
- Structured errors for non-optimizable
$filterqueries. Acumatica's OData filter binder 500s when it can't apply a$filterto a complex document entity (unbound/computed/BQL-delegate field →CannotOptimizeException, a child-collection field → "not a single value", a type mismatch, or an unknown field).getFilterErrorKind()(src/lib/complex-entities.ts) classifies these andacumatica_list_entitiesreturns a structured, actionable error (filterNotApplicable: true,filterErrorKind, a key-field hint, and a pointer toacumatica_describe_entity/ a Generic Inquiry) instead of an opaque "Acumatica internal error". - False-negative guard for complex document entities. When
acumatica_list_entitiesreturns 0 rows on a non-key filter against a known complex entity (PurchaseOrder,Shipment,PhysicalInventoryCount), the response now includes apossibleFalseNegative: truewarning — Acumatica can silently drop a non-optimizable filter and return[]even when matching records exist, so the model is told not to conclude "no such record exists" and to verify with a keyed lookup or a Generic Inquiry. - Tool descriptions for
acumatica_list_entities/acumatica_run_inquirynow tell the model to write boolean functions bare (noeq true) and call out the complex-document-entity filtering limitation. - Unit-test harness — first tests in the repo (
test/, Node's built-innode --testrunner with TypeScript type-stripping, zero new dependencies), wired tonpm test. CoversnormalizeODataFilterand the filter-error classification helpers.

[0.33.1] - 2026-06-07
Fixed
- Sessions no longer die after ~1 hour of idle. Root cause:
/authorizenever requested theoffline_accessscope, so Acumatica/IdentityServer issued no refresh token — the stored refresh token was empty and every refresh failed with400 invalid_request. Now requestsoffline_access(the Connected App must permit it). TokenManagerreadToken()reconciles DO storage vs KV by recency, so a failed callback seed can't pin a stale, already-rotated token.
Added
token_resolve_outcomediagnostic logging (reason on every non-ok token resolution).- Self-hosting guide now documents the
offline_accessrequirement and theITokenProviderserialization step.
[0.33.0] - 2026-06-07
Changed
- Per-user token-refresh serialization via a new
TokenManagerDurable Object. All token access for a user funnels through one globally-unique DO (idFromName(username)), coalescing concurrent refreshes. Eliminates the cross-isolate rotation race where concurrent sessions reused a rotated refresh token and one was spuriously evicted. - Token logic kept platform-agnostic behind a new
ITokenProviderabstraction onAppEnv(CF implDOTokenProvider; self-host = a distributed lock).
